The premise is simple, two amatuer crafters go head to head in two rounds of crafting to see who can craft the most craftiest craft in a given time liit. At the end of each round, they are judged by a panel of three crafty craft judges and then given a score. The craft contestent with the highest score gets to face off with the dreaded "Craft Lady of Steel", Jocelyn Worrall.
The element that makes this show great, however, and that rockets its stupid factor to insane levels, is the host, Jason Jones. This guy is friggin' hilarious. All throughout the show, this freak is running around doing jump kicks and screaming at the contestents to kill each other with crafts. He taunts them and relays commentary as if he's calling a fight for a hardcore pro-wrestling match.
